The long-awaited day is behind us! On May 21st, we celebrated the annual Faculty of Mathematics, Physics and Informatics Day. So let's take a short journey through the best memories from last Wednesday...

The opening

Minutes after 10AM, energizing music resounded from the main stage, to the rhythm of which the Deans invited us closer with encouraging applause. The Faculty Day was officially opened by the Dean of FMPI, dr. hab. Marcin Marciniak, prof. UG, together with Vice-Deans: dr. Justyna Strankowska, dr. hab. Błażej Szepietowski, prof. UG and dr. Jakub Neumann, prof. UG. To celebrate the event, a phenomenal (ma)thematic cake was prepared with wishes of good fun (which - we hope - came true for everyone!).

Rubik's cubes

For almost the entire event, an interesting, unusual attraction awaited the participants: an area with Rubik's cubes, which their owner - Dr. Piotr Arłukowicz, prof. UG, agreed to show us. The collection contained several dozen cubes of various shapes, arrangements and colors. While watching these fascinating three-dimensional puzzles, we could hear from Professor Arłukowicz himself about curiosities related to Rubik's cubes, including world records in solving their different dimensions.

Board games and filed game - for fun and rewards!

For a moment of respite and quiet, room 2.16 was full of board games, where students met in groups for friendly, faculty integration. You can believe us that the board game room was never empty!

Meanwhile, for explorers motivated to take on a more active adventure, the Deep Dive Students Scientific Association prepared a brilliant field game. "Run for a round in Ygrek" was a test of knowledge, brilliance and orientation in the field. Participants faced mathematical, physical and informatical puzzles as well as a truly cinematic story. The winners' efforts were handsomely rewarded! In addition to the field game, the Deep Dive Students Scientific Association prepared stickers for students, presented a YOLO camera that detects objects and an Arduino breathalyzer.

When science meets art and poetry...

The Faculty Day coincided with the end of two extraordinary competitions: "Science - this is art!" and "SySTEMatic Lepieje". The winners in the poetry competition about STEM poems were awarded by the Dean of FMPI, as a member of the voting committee and the originator of the initiative.

The results of the competition "Science - this is art!" were announced by its coordinator, mgr Laura Grzonka. The Chancellor of the University of Gdańsk, dr hab. inż. Aneta Oniszczuk-Jastrząbek, prof. UG, as well as representatives of the Sii company - one of the sponsors of the competition, were invited to this event.
